Our Expertise
Architecture & Construction
- Virtual Design & Construction (VDC): Create dynamic digital replicas of buildings to simulate design options, streamline coordination, and detect clashes early.
- Construction Progress Monitoring: Integrate BIM, drone imaging, and IoT sensors to visualize project progress in real time.
- Post-Occupancy Optimization: Monitor space usage, energy consumption, and occupant behavior to refine building performance.
Industrial & Manufacturing
- Asset Performance Twins: Model and monitor machines and processes to predict failures, optimize maintenance, and reduce downtime.
- Factory Flow Simulation: Visualize production layouts and simulate workflows for throughput optimization and cost reduction.
- Energy & Environment Management: Track energy use, emissions, and equipment health to align with sustainability goals.
